文件名称:leetcode中国-leetcode:我的leetcode练习
文件大小:78KB
文件格式:ZIP
更新时间:2024-07-19 14:34:57
系统开源
leetcode中国leetcode 我的 leetcode 练习。 解决方案可能很慢,因为我的算法知识现在仍然非常有限。 并且在代码注释中有一些用中文写的想法。
【文件预览】:
leetcode-master
----3.longest-substring-without-repeating-characters.js(2KB)
----1013.partition-array-into-three-parts-with-equal-sum.js(2KB)
----102.binary-tree-level-order-traversal.js(1KB)
----14.longest-common-prefix.js(1KB)
----70.climbing-stairs.js(1KB)
----28.implement-str-str.js(1KB)
----111.minimum-depth-of-binary-tree.js(769B)
----104.maximum-depth-of-binary-tree.js(1KB)
----720.longest-word-in-dictionary.js(3KB)
----912.sort-an-array.js(869B)
----26.remove-duplicates-from-sorted-array.js(494B)
----58.length-of-last-word.js(505B)
----217.contains-duplicate.js(1KB)
----2.add-two-numbers.js(3KB)
----17.letter-combinations-of-a-phone-number.js(2KB)
----40.combination-sum-ii.js(2KB)
----704.binary-search.js(736B)
----78.subsets.js(1KB)
----1004.max-consecutive-ones-iii.js(843B)
----216.combination-sum-iii.js(578B)
----206.reverse-linked-list.js(588B)
----others()
--------knapsack-problem-bottom-to-top-method.js(2KB)
--------面试题56 - I. 数组中数字出现的次数.js(1KB)
--------面试题-双任务调度器.js(2KB)
----169.majority-element.js(1KB)
----56.merge-intervals.js(1KB)
----424.longest-repeating-character-replacement.js(1KB)
----136.single-number.js(710B)
----258.add-digits.js(1KB)
----119.pascals-triangle-ii.js(539B)
----122.best-time-to-buy-and-sell-stock-ii.js(1KB)
----108.convert-sorted-array-to-binary-search-tree.js(2KB)
----66.plus-one.js(413B)
----77.combinations.js(936B)
----39.combination-sum.js(2KB)
----46.permutations.js(615B)
----53.maximum-subarray.js(425B)
----167.two-sum-ii-input-array-is-sorted.js(2KB)
----1089.duplicate-zeros.js(1KB)
----47.permutations-ii.js(1KB)
----112.path-sum.js(2KB)
----1.two-sum.js(890B)
----16.3-sum-closest.js(879B)
----733.flood-fill.js(976B)
----80.remove-duplicates-from-sorted-array-ii.js(979B)
----83.remove-duplicates-from-sorted-list.js(1KB)
----560.subarray-sum-equals-k.js(2KB)
----15.3-sum.js(3KB)
----61.rotate-list.js(2KB)
----876.middle-of-the-linked-list.js(996B)
----143.reorder-list.js(2KB)
----21.merge-two-sorted-lists.js(1KB)
----784.letter-case-permutation.js(2KB)
----142.linked-list-cycle-ii.js(4KB)
----98.validate-binary-search-tree.js(1KB)
----977.squares-of-a-sorted-array.js(278B)
----147.insertion-sort-list.js(2KB)
----202.happy-number.js(926B)
----103.binary-tree-zigzag-level-order-traversal.js(1KB)
----35.search-insert-position.js(631B)
----107.binary-tree-level-order-traversal-ii.js(2KB)
----242.valid-anagram.js(1KB)
----27.remove-element.js(480B)
----22.generate-parentheses.js(743B)
----88.merge-sorted-array.js(1KB)
----113.path-sum-ii.js(2KB)
----67.add-binary.js(2KB)
----4.median-of-two-sorted-arrays.js(5KB)
----13.roman-to-integer.js(2KB)
----209.minimum-size-subarray-sum.js(958B)
----121.best-time-to-buy-and-sell-stock.js(2KB)
----82.remove-duplicates-from-sorted-list-ii.js(2KB)
----19.remove-nth-node-from-end-of-list.js(2KB)
----README.md(184B)
----90.subsets-ii.js(2KB)
----92.reverse-linked-list-ii.js(2KB)
----189.rotate-array.js(2KB)
----utils()
--------linkListToArray.js(132B)
--------arrayToLinkList.js(333B)
--------quicksort.js(728B)
--------arrayToTree.js(650B)
----287.find-the-duplicate-number.js(2KB)
----5.longest-palindromic-substring.js(5KB)
----101.symmetric-tree.js(2KB)
----395.longest-substring-with-at-least-k-repeating-characters.js(4KB)
----100.same-tree.js(2KB)
----118.pascals-triangle.js(741B)
----.vscode()
--------launch.json(464B)